Audit Log (2024)

The Audit Log allows users with the "View Audit Log" permission to view changes to the server. These include the creation/deletion of channels and roles, kicking and banning of members, updating server information, and more.

In order to view the Audit Log, go to "Server Settings" and then click "Audit Log".

What is the difference between audit log and transaction log? ›

Transaction Log - captures all changes to data caused by end users, rules or processes. Audit Log - captures changes to metadata, security, logon information and other system activity detail.

What does audit log show? ›

Audit logs contain detailed historical information that can be used to reconstruct the timeline of a system outage or incident. For instance, logs can help distinguish between operator error and system error.

What do audit logs do? ›

System logs provide a broad view of system operations and performance, while audit logs focus on recording security-related events to ensure compliance, monitor security incidents and facilitate forensic analysis. Both logs are essential for maintaining computer systems and networks' overall health and security.

What are the two types of audit logs? ›

There are typically two kinds of audit records, (1) an event-oriented log and (2) a record of every keystroke, often called keystroke monitoring. Event-based logs usually contain records describing system events, application events, or user events.

Where are audit logs in Windows? ›

The security log records each event as defined by the audit policies you set on each object. Open Event Viewer. In the console tree, expand Windows Logs, and then click Security. The results pane lists individual security events.

How do you collect audit data? ›

To form their opinion, auditors will gather and evaluate audit evidence using procedures including:
  1. Inspection (both documents and records as well as tangible assets)
  2. Observation.
  3. External confirmation.
  4. Recalculation.
  5. Reperformance.
  6. Analytical procedures.
  7. Inquiry.
